神经纤维在剥皮的内部限制膜中的分布
Ophthalmic surgery, lasers & imaging retina
|November 13, 2023
概括
在剥离后,神经纤维很少在内部限制膜 (ILM) 的正时间区域发现. 然而,它们经常在鼻外区域被检测到,这表明了特定的分布模式.

研究的目的:
- 为了研究神经丝在剥离的内部限制膜 (ILM) 标本中的分布模式.
- 量化神经丝在ILM的不同区域的存在.
主要方法:
- 一个前性案例研究,涉及对视膜膜和黄斑孔的视切除和ILM剥离.
- 从五个不同的地点收集了ILM片样本.
- 用抗神经丝重型抗体进行免疫光染色.
- 使用共聚焦显微镜和ImageJ软件来分析神经丝密度.
主要成果:
- 在剥皮的ILM中观察到神经纤维染色,不同地区的百分比不同.
- 鼻外区域显示有染色神经纤维的百分比最高 (2.45±1.37%),而正鼻腔区域显示最低 (0.63±0.46%).
- 统计分析显示,在研究组中神经丝分布有显著差异 (P <0.05),在正鼻和鼻外组之间有显著差异.
结论:
- 神经纤维很少被检测到在剥离的ILM的柔性时区域.
- 相反,神经纤维经常在剥离的ILM的鼻外区域中发现.
- 这表明神经纤维在ILM中的分布不均,这对了解视网膜结构和病理有影响.

The Structure of Intermediate Filaments
4.0K
The intermediate filaments are one of three widely studied cytoskeletal filaments. They are so named as their diameter (10 nm) is in between that of microfilaments (7 nm) and the microtubules (25 nm). These filaments are highly stable and can remain intact when exposed to high salt concentrations and detergents. These filaments are responsible for providing stability and mechanical support to the cells. They also help in cell adhesion and maintaining tissue integrity.

Disassembly of Intermediate Filaments
2.1K
Intermediate filaments (IFs) do not undergo spontaneous disassembly. Enzymes, kinases, and phosphatases add and remove phosphates from specific sites to regulate their disassembly. The IF concentration in the cytoplasm also regulates the disassembly. If the concentration crosses a threshold, it activates the protein kinases in the vicinity, allowing the phosphorylation of IFs.
